Rasmussen University – Hennepin Anoka PTA Program Overview
Rasmussen University’s Hennepin/Anoka campus offers a CAPTE-accredited Physical Therapist Assistant (PTA) Associate’s Degree that stands out for its flexible, blended learning format. Unlike traditional programs, students here benefit from both online coursework and immersive on-campus labs—ideal for those balancing education with work or family commitments in the Twin Cities area. Rather than requiring weekly campus attendance, the program features concentrated lab sessions several days in a row, reducing commute time and allowing focused hands-on skill development under expert faculty supervision.
The curriculum is designed to be completed in as few as 18 months and includes both classroom instruction and clinical training at local healthcare facilities around Minneapolis-St. Paul. This ensures graduates are well-prepared for real-world challenges faced by PTAs across settings like hospitals, clinics, skilled nursing centers, and sports rehab facilities.
Students can save money through self-directed assessments: $149 interactive exams let you test out of courses if you already have relevant knowledge—a unique cost-saving option not widely available elsewhere.
Tuition details are best confirmed directly with Rasmussen but expect competitive rates compared to other Minnesota PTA programs. Graduates emerge ready to join healthcare teams helping patients regain mobility—an especially rewarding career given Minnesota’s growing demand for allied health professionals. With regional accreditation from the Higher Learning Commission and programmatic approval by CAPTE, this PTA degree opens doors throughout Minnesota’s robust healthcare industry.
